**Capacity note — Vellastra dispatch simulator.** For the eng sync: simulating the 40-car Marrowgate tower at 10x speed saturates one worker at roughly 9k rider events/sec, so we'll shard by bank rather than by floor. Memory stays flat if the event ring is sized correctly. The knobs we propose locking in are these.

tuning table, hahof-tafop:
RATE_LIMITS = {
    "ulaix": 10,
    "wenath": 1,
}

Subject: On-call briefing — Pointsledger service

Welcome to the rotation. The Pointsledger service records loyalty-point accruals and redemptions, and external plugins write to it through the Emberline gateway. Treat any balance mismatch alert as high priority, since plugin authors depend on ledger consistency. The escalation checklist and reconciliation procedure are documented on the internal page below.

operations page: https://jenkins.torvadyn.local/build/deploy/display/pages/611247f0a622ae80

The newly launched reset flow for Glimmerport Accounts is showing a higher-than-expected rate of expired-token errors. Affected users report that reset links stop working within minutes rather than the documented one-hour window. Engineering suspects a clock-skew issue between the token service and the Harrowell edge nodes. Support should apologize for the inconvenience, ask users to request a fresh link, and log each report with a timestamp. Current status, workarounds, and approved customer messaging are kept on the internal page below.

operations page: https://confluence.lumicsys.internal/projects/display/projects/display

**Meeting notes — returned demo units (excerpt)**

Attendees from Norwick site and central ops. Six Arden K9 demo units returning from the Pellbrook showcase. Condition mixed; two need repair tags. Receiving site to hold units in the secure bay, not general stock. Courier booked with Stonebridge Express for Friday. Receiving clerk checks serials against the list before signing. Repair tags attached on arrival, not before. Give the courier the following at hand-over.

dispatch memo: the istwyn norwyn courier leaves the lamael kaswyn briwyn tamix jorael gorix zoreth holir ledger at gate 3079 under passcode 677723